All Roman Catholics should know about Vincent of Beauvais. Vincent of Beauvais, c.1190 to c.1264, became a French Dominican friar. He was initially the author of 3 from the 4 elements of the Speculum majus, of great benefit as a summary of the understanding of his time period. The part entitled "Morals" is of unknown authorship, but is not by him. The 3 parts published by him are entitled "Nature," "Instruction," and "History." In "Nature," the orders followed are the 6 days of creation described in Genesis. "Instruction" ranges through the liberal arts towards the mechanical arts. The "History" epitomizes the storyline of man since Adam as it was comprehended by 13th-century scholars.
